Output aa81fefe8aa1cc711986dc25b20b0ab898dfcca4efa5f2729396773f16375fbc:0

value
6956786806860
script pubkey
OP_0 OP_PUSHBYTES_20 8febafa59b809d1643433e145142de765293d775
address
tb1q3l46lfvmszw3vs6r8c29zsk7weff84m49dn543
transaction
aa81fefe8aa1cc711986dc25b20b0ab898dfcca4efa5f2729396773f16375fbc
confirmations
169855
spent
true